The best way to scan film negatives for optimal image quality and preservation is to use a high-quality film scanner with a high resolution setting. Make sure to clean the negatives before scanning to remove any dust or debris that could affect the image quality. Additionally, use a color-calibrated monitor to ensure accurate color reproduction. Save the scanned images in a high-quality file format like TIFF to preserve the details and colors of the negatives.
